    Work on hard floors and tiles

    Cleaning your tile floors takes more than just vacuuming and mopping however a good robotic cleaner can make your life simpler. The top robot cleaners are specifically designed to clean tile and hard surfaces thoroughly, while avoiding common problems, such as pet hair and grout dirt. These cleaners typically use intelligent navigation, powerful suction, and powerful debris removal to effectively remove dust, dirt hair, pet hair, and other debris off the floor.

    While a majority of robot vacuums work well on floors that are unfinished however, they aren't the best for tile floors, since they can get stuck in crevices and get lost on surfaces with texture. Certain models are specifically designed for tile floors, and perform exceptionally well.

    Some vibrating scrubbers can even scrub your tiles and grout. This feature is particularly useful to remove sticky residues and stubborn stains like spills of syrup or coffee stains. The sonic vibration cleaning also assists in removing dried food particles and footprints from the floor which are often overlooked by hybrid robots that drag a wet cloth over them.

    If you have a mix of hard and carpeted floors, consider getting a robot that can determine the distinction between them to ensure that your carpets don't get wet. This is especially important if you plan to use the robot both for mopping and vacuuming. Many hybrid robots automatically lift mopping pads a few millimeters off the floor when carpet is detected, however, you can also set up "No Mop Zones" in your home with the iRobot Home app to block off specific areas from being cleaned by water.

    Easy to store

    Like any robot that utilizes water, it's essential to ensure that its pads or mopping cloths aren't left wet and sunk within the bot for too long. Bacteria thrives in damp, dark places, so it's important to clean or rinse the pads after each use. Let them dry flat somewhere before the next time you clean. "If your robot isn't capable of cleaning the pads or wipes itself then you need to set them aside in a type open container with a lid, like a plastic bin or a trash bag," says Real Simple contributor Barbara Bellesi Zito.
